The People of the State of New York, Respondent, v Pingyuan Furlan, Appellant.

Motion by appellant to compel the court to settle the trial transcript; to file a return, and to extend the time to perfect on an appeal from a judgment of conviction of the Justice Court of the Village of Kings Point, Nassau County, rendered June 13, 2019.

Upon the papers filed in support of the motion and no papers having been filed in opposition thereto, it is

ORDERED that the branches of appellant's motion to compel settlement of the transcript and compel the court to file a return are denied as moot; and it is further

ORDERED that the branch of appellant's motion to extend the time to perfect the appeal is granted, and the appeal shall be perfected on or before December 29, 2020; and it is further

ORDERED that in the event the appeal is not perfected by December 29, 2020 the court, on its own motion, may dismiss the appeal, or respondent may move, on three days' notice, to dismiss the appeal, and may serve such application upon appellant in person.. No further extensions shall be granted.

The court notes that the return, dated January 7, 2020, was filed with the court on January 22, 2020, wherein the trial judge indicated therein that the minutes were settled. Moreover, inasmuch as the proceedings in the court below were recorded by a court stenographer, an affidavit of errors is unnecessary (People v Smith, 27 NY3d 643, 647-648 [2016]).
